The Master's In Systems Management - Information Systems
The core competencies of the Systems Management - Information Systems program of the Florida Institute of Technology include corporate finance, managerial statistics, organizational behavior, systems analysis, and modeling and other topics related to systems management. The information systems management degree focuses on database systems management, computer systems administration, and other topics related to information systems.
The objective of the master’s in information systems management degree program is to meet the growing demand for systems management skills among private, public, and military sectors. There are several career paths for individuals who earn a master’s in systems management with a concentration in information systems, including information systems director, programmer analyst, systems and program manager, systems analyst, and other fields related to systems management.Programme Structure
